Avon Plumberry Shine Attract Lipstick
Call me crazy, but as soon as I twisted up this tube of Avon Shine Attract Lipstick, I wanted to take a bite out of it. Yep, that's right. I wanted to eat it. Doesn't it look like Jell-O? Or a Push-pop? The clear, surrounding layer is actually a stick gloss (for extra shiny lips), while the middle is the actual lip color.
Avon Shine Attract Lipstick is available in fifteen (15) shades: Shimmer Pink, Rose Pink, Mysterious Mauve, Plumberry, Cherry Pie, Guava, Nude Love, All Around Russet, Rose Bouquet, Fuchsia Flare, Wrapped in Raisin, Orchid, Passionate Red, Caressing Coral, Copper Connection.
I have it in the shade plumberry, which is a medium toned plum with fine shimmer.
Because of the clear layer of lipstick, the color is quite sheer with a shiny finish.
Upon application, the lipstick glides on the lips like a lip balm - similar to the Revlon Lip Butters. They feel super soft and moisturizing on the lips and the clear layer adds a nice amount of shine, making the lips look fuller and luscious.
I wish the shiny effect would last a little longer, though. I noticed that after about an hour or so, the color is still there but the shine is gone.
Because the color is only in the middle of the tube, application can be a bit un-even, but when you rub your lips together, it will even out the color.
Avon came up with a pretty cool concept, and the line overall has some really pretty colors, but I don't think I'd purchase additional shades because of the short lasting power. Also, I don't mind that the color is sheer, but I'm sure with some of the lighter shades, the color will be barely visible. I'd rather invest in more Revlon Lip Butters, ELF Conditioning Lip Balms (moisturizing, shiny and adequate color) or maybe give Loreal Colour Riche Balms a try.
Plumberry on my lips.
Price: $9, Avon.
